Similarities in cardiometabolic risk factors among random male-female pairs: A large observational study in Japan

2022-04-15

Abstract excerpt

<h4>Background: </h4> Spousal similarities exist in several cardiometabolic risk factors and have been noted in previous studies that used public biobank information from two countries. This study aimed to challenge the influence of genetic factors and determine the influence of the environment on cardiometabolic risk factors by using random male-female pairs rather than spouse pairs. <h4>Methods: </h4>: This cros...
